Who Had A Problem With Adam LaRoche's Kid?
Adam LaRoche and his 14-year-old son Drake aren’t with the White Sox anymore; the first baseman walked away from the team on Tuesday after Kenny Williams asked him to reduce Drake’s time around the clubhouse. This unique MLB controversy gets more confusing, however. Today, reports claim that White S...

Adam LaRoche Retired Because The White Sox Wouldn't Let His Kid Hang Out In The Clubhouse Every Day
On Tuesday, Chicago White Sox first baseman Adam LaRoche announced, much to the relief of White Sox fans, that he would retire from baseball. It now appears that his decision was related less to his inability to hit at a major league level or to injuries than to his 14-year-old son, Drake. According...
